Peter Miller (hello!) recently posted a passing reference to Angstrom as a viewer that will allow one to export one's wholly self-created inventory to a form that is importable to Open Sim, in the "List of OpenSim, etc. Higher Ed Grids" thread. I was interested because Imprudence did indeed let me export from SL to my hard drive, and thence to OSGrid, but contents of prims did not come with them, and for my builds, the essential build is pretty easy; it's the contents that I want to move. Angstrom is said to do this, but it's not working for me. Does anyone know where I can find more information about Angstrom? A users' forum? Anything? Beuller? It's a nice viewer in some ways.
